The top 10 car -free islands in Europe

  • Hydra (Greece)
    Part of the Saronic Islands, southwest of Athens. Here are donkeys and ferries the only means of transport. The island is known for its original environment and the missing large hotels.
  • Vlieland (Netherlands)
    This island is located north of Texel and offers a single inhabited village (Oost-Vlieland). Bicycles, horses and ferries are the main means of transport on the island.
  • Île de Porquerolles (France)
    Part of the Hyères island group on the Côte d’Azur. Cycling is the preferred means of transportation, while the kilometer -long coast invites you to swim.
  • hiddensee (Germany)
    No cars have been allowed here for almost 100 years, apart from an electric bus. The island is popular for its long sandy beaches and the Dornbusch lighthouse.
  • alicudi (Italy)
    This small, quiet island with only about 100 inhabitants is part of the Liparish Islands and on foot or by donkey.
  • tunø (Denmark)
    Located in front of the Odder coast, visitors can expect a picturesque natural landscape and a nature reserve in which visitors can dive into bicycles.
  • juist (Germany)
    Horse carriages and bicycles shape the traffic events on this North Sea island, which is known for their mudflat hikes and local gastronomy.
  • lopud (Croatia)
    Located northwest of Dubrovnik, Lopud guarantees a quiet break with a few scooters and beautiful beaches.
  • Herm (Great Britain)
    This small channel island can be circulated on foot in a short time and offers attractive sandy beaches.
  • île d’Houat (France)
    Here you will not find hotels and the remains of a fortress. The island is ideal for day trips and offers a beautiful sandy beach and numerous hiking trails.

Another example of car -free relaxation: Tarragona

In addition to the islands, there are also car -free cities like Tarragona in Spain, which impress with their fascinating combination of history and culture. The city, once known as a Roman Tarraco, offers a breathtaking view and numerous sights that range from the old city wall to the imposing cathedral. The latter is not only famous for their architecture, but also for the phenomenal organ and its impressive paintings.

The walk begins on the Del Roser portal, where visitors can enjoy a unique view of the car -free city center. Other highlights are the well -preserved amphitheater, the circus and the Roman Forum, which reflect the Roman history of the city. In addition, the Aqüeducte de Les Ferreres outside the city invites you to a visit to admire the engineering art of the Romans.
